Koos grading scale

Last revised by Yuranga Weerakkody on 23 Nov 2022

The Koos grading scale 1 is frequently used as a classification system for vestibular schwannomas.

Classification

  • grade 1: small intracanalicular tumor
  • grade 2: small tumor with protrusion into the cerebellopontine cistern (CPA); no contact with the brainstem
  • grade 3: tumor occupying the cerebellopontine cistern with no brainstem displacement
  • grade 4: large tumor with brainstem and cranial nerve displacement
Reliability

A recent cross-sectional study 2 proved its inter- and intra-reliability, demonstrating that the Koos classification system is a reliable method.
